ISO 8502-3 standard is a critical benchmark in industrial coating, specifically designed to assess residual dust on cleaned steel surfaces before painting. Even after rigorous abrasive blasting, microscopic dust particles can remain, acting as a barrier that prevents proper paint adhesion and traps moisture, which leads to premature corrosion, peeling, and flaking.
